The Three Kinds of Agents Your Company Already Has (Whether You Know It Or Not)
Shadow Agents
Your marketing manager signed up for an "AI social media assistant." It has access to your brand's Twitter account, your analytics, and your posting schedule. Nobody in IT approved it. Nobody in security reviewed it. It's posting on your behalf right now.
Shadow IT took a decade to get under control. Shadow agents are spreading faster — because the tools are free, the signup is instant, and the value is obvious to the end user.
The problem: That agent has permissions nobody audited. It's making decisions nobody reviewed. If it posts something damaging or accesses data it shouldn't, you won't know until it's too late.
Zombie Agents
Your ops team spun up an agent to handle a seasonal promotion. The promotion ended. The agent didn't.
It's still running somewhere — polling your inventory API, checking prices, generating reports nobody reads. It's burning a few hundred dollars a month in API credits. Multiply that across a growing organisation and you have a silent cost centre that nobody owns.
The problem: Without an agent registry and lifecycle management, there's no kill switch. Agents don't retire themselves.
Rogue Agents
The most dangerous category: agents that have gone off-script. Maybe the model drifted. Maybe the prompt was ambiguous. Maybe a clever customer found a prompt injection vector.
Whatever the cause, the agent is now doing something it wasn't designed to do — issuing refunds it shouldn't, making promises the company can't keep, or accessing systems it was never meant to touch.
The problem: Without continuous verification, you're trusting agents on faith. Faith doesn't scale.
The Governance Stack That Needs to Exist
Enterprise IT spent 30 years building governance for human employees: identity, access management, audit logs, compliance frameworks, separation of duties.
Autonomous agents need the same stack — but built for machine-speed decisions and machine-scale deployment. Here's what's required:
1. Agent Identity & Registry
Every agent — whether sanctioned or shadow — needs a verifiable identity. What is it? Who deployed it? What permissions does it have? When does its access expire?
2. Action-Level Audit Trails
Not just "the agent accessed the CRM." But "the agent retrieved customer record #45231, updated the shipping address field from X to Y, and triggered a confirmation email." Cryptographic proof, not database logs.
3. Policy Enforcement at the Agent Layer
Your expense policy says no refunds above $500 without manager approval. Your agent needs to know that — and be verifiably constrained by it.
4. Continuous Verification
Agents don't clock out. Verification can't be periodic. Every action needs to be checked against policy in real time, or as close to it as the infrastructure allows.
5. Zombie Detection
Agents that haven't produced value in N days get flagged, reviewed, and — if appropriate — terminated. Automated lifecycle management, not spreadsheet tracking.
